NAP OF THE DAY: Lorelina, (1520 Haydock), 1pt win, 11/4:
Won her only previous start here on heavy ground last Autumn. Is only 2lbs higher here and the stable continues to be in flying early season form. She herself ran well at Epsom and the return to these conditions can be all the stimulus she’ll need.
Cliff, (1400 Yarmouth), 7/2: a veteran who won three times in 2017 ending on a mark in the high 60s. One win last year came in soft off a mark of 54. Seems to save his best now for the soft and back down to 52 he looks to have a good chance. A fair 5th of 15 in each of his previous two starts, the rain can see him go much better here.
Khaan, (1700 Yarmouth), 5/2: big rival Abushamah is a wily veteran but not the easiest to win with. Khaan is a youngster with just two handicap runs, a super third here, then a win at Southwell. Up a lot for that easy win, but still on a bargain bucket rating.
The Bull, (2100 Hamilton), 6/1: five runners here are quoted at under 10/1, of which four of them have contested over 40 handicaps each. That suggests they have little left to hide, but The Bull is in only his 3rd handicap today, ran really well to be third here last week and is the only one with a plausible case for progression.
